> Attribute (persist=client) not rewound on form-submit

> Environment: Tapestry 4.0-beta3, Tomcat 5.0.28, JDK 1.4.2_08, Windows-XP

> My application uses a page (ActorPage) as the main page for actor/user
> management. To keep the focus on the actual selected Actor instance, this
> page contains an attribute named ActorId which stores the selected actors id.
> This attribute is declared as both persist=client or persist=client:page.
> An additional View component should display additional information on the
> selected actor and allows modification to it's attributes. To gain access to
> the actor, this component references the actorId as a parameter.
> This works fine in view mode.
> If a submit action takes place on the Views form component, during the
> execution of the form's listener, the actorId parameter returns a false value.
> Based on my experiences, it is all times the first value assigned to the
> actorId during this session. So i guess, it is not rewound correctly and may
> still contain some old data.
> I've checked the components by changing persistence to persist=session and my
> components worked as expected.
